Damaged roof replacement in Pawcatuck, CT, involves removing the existing roof and installing a new covering to restore protection and curb appeal. Understanding the typical scope and considerations can help in planning a project and comparing options effectively.
- Materials commonly used include asphalt shingles, metal panels, or cedar shakes, each with different durability and cost implications.
- The size and scope depend on the roof’s square footage and complexity, such as multiple levels or intricate design features.
- Labor complexity varies based on roof pitch, accessibility, and the presence of existing damage requiring additional work.
- Permitting requirements in Pawcatuck, CT, often involve local building codes and inspections before work begins.
- Additional considerations may include replacing flashing, underlayment, or installing new ventilation systems.
Project size influences overall pricing and scope.
| Scope/Size |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Small roof section (e.g., skylight or vent repair) | $1,000 - $3,000 |
| Partial roof replacement (up to 25% of roof area) | $3,000 - $8,000 |
| Complete roof replacement (entire roof) | $8,000 - $20,000 |
| Large or complex roof (multiple stories, steep slopes) | $20,000 and up |
